Evaluating categories from experience: The simple averaging heuristic.
Journal of Personality and Social Psychology ( IF 6.4 ) Pub Date : 2021-09-30 , DOI: 10.1037/pspa0000231
Thomas K A Woiczyk 1 , Gaël Le Mens 2
Affiliation  

We analyze how people form evaluative judgments about categories based on their experiences with category members. Prior research suggests that such evaluative judgments depend on some experience average but is unclear about the specific kind of average. We hypothesized that evaluations of categories could be driven either by the simple average of experiences with the category or by the member average (the average of the evaluations of the category members, where the evaluation of a category member is the average of experiences with this particular member). Understanding whether evaluations of categories are driven by the simple average or the member average is important in settings where people obtain unbalanced numbers of observations about category members such as when people form opinions about a social group and predominantly interact with just a few members of this group. Across nine studies (N = 1,966), we consistently found that evaluative judgments about categories were better explained by the simple average than by the member average. We call the underlying cognitive strategy the simple averaging heuristic. Collected evidence indicates that participants relied on simple averaging even in settings where normative principles required avoiding the use of this cognitive strategy, leading to systematic mistakes. Our findings contribute to several areas of social cognition such as research on redundancy biases, information aggregation, social sampling, and norm perceptions. 根据经验评估类别:简单的平均启发式。



我们分析人们如何根据与类别成员的经历形成对类别的评价性判断。先前的研究表明,这种评价判断取决于某种经验平均值,但不清楚具体类型的平均值。我们假设类别的评估可以由该类别的经验的简单平均值或成员平均值(类别成员的评估的平均值,其中类别成员的评估是该特定类别的经验的平均值)驱动。成员)。在人们对类别成员获得不平衡数量的观察的情况下,例如当人们对某个社会群体形成看法并主要与该群体的少数成员互动时,了解类别的评估是由简单平均值还是成员平均值驱动非常重要。在九项研究(N = 1,966)中,我们一致发现,对类别的评价判断用简单平均值比用成员平均值更好地解释。我们将潜在的认知策略称为简单平均启发式。收集的证据表明,即使在规范原则要求避免使用这种认知策略的环境中,参与者也会依赖简单的平均,从而导致系统性错误。我们的研究结果对社会认知的多个领域做出了贡献,例如冗余偏差、信息聚合、社会抽样和规范认知的研究。 (PsycInfo 数据库记录 (c) 2021 APA,保留所有权利)。
